The following dates are scheduled for the registration for children for the annual Toys for Tots campaign. Registration will be held at Salem Bible Fellowship Church, 1105 Fredericks Grove Road, Lehighton, on Nov. 18, 19, Dec. 2, 3, 9 and 10, from 10 a.m. to 1 p.m. To ensure that a family is eligible for the program there must be a letter from your church/clergy, proof of public assistance or proof of unemployment.

Only parents or legal guardians are permitted to register the children and the person registering must have ID for themselves. Legal guardians must have proof of guardianship. For each child being registered, a birth certificate and Social Security card are required.
